The Mg/Ml to Ug/Ul conversion is a straightforward unit conversion where 1 milligram per milliliter (mg/ml) equals 1 microgram per microliter (μg/μl). This conversion is commonly used in laboratory settings and pharmaceutical calculations.

Explanation: Since both units represent the same concentration (1 mg = 1000 μg and 1 ml = 1000 μl), the conversion factor is 1:1.
Details: Accurate concentration conversion is essential for preparing solutions, dosing medications, and conducting laboratory experiments where different concentration units are required.

Q1: Why is the conversion factor 1:1 between mg/ml and μg/μl?
A: Because 1 mg = 1000 μg and 1 ml = 1000 μl, making the conversion ratio exactly 1:1.
Q2: Are there any exceptions to this conversion?
A: No, this is a direct unit conversion that applies universally to all substances.
